I Was Two

23 1 0
                                    

I was two ,first time wearing a skirt and being aware of it,
My eyes wandered through the sea of older men staring at it,

I was four, the first time wearing a backless dress and was aware of it,
As soon as I walked out, all the older women condemned it,

I was six, the first time I wore a one piece and was aware of it,
And as soon as I showed up, my third cousin dazed at it,

I was ten,the first time I wore my bra with a sleeveless shirt,
And as soon as I stepped out, I was told to cover my skin so I wouldn't be hurt,

I was twelve , the first time I wore my thigh high stockings with shorts,
And was shouted at by my mother for she didn't want to file reports,

I am fourteen and now I realise,
The hypocrisy of the world
A young girl was told to cover herself for she was not for everybody's eyes,
But why does she have to be there for someone's eyes when she did not understand,for she was a little girl,

And to those who said she should dress well,
for there are men out there ,
Who would leave her for dead,

They Should teach the two year old boys to control their eyes,
Before they grow up to stare at a little girls skirt and commit a crime they are too oblivious to realise;
